找回密码
 立即注册
收起左侧

用Creator怎么使用visual studio的编译器

5
回复
7080
查看
[复制链接]

尚未签到

来源: 2015-4-13 21:56:56 显示全部楼层 |阅读模式
6Qter豆
我有一个头文件,在Visual Studio里使用完全正常,在Creator里使用就报错,因为这个头文件不是我写的,也不好改。
能让Creator使用VS的编译器吗?
#  if defined(_WIN32) || defined(WIN32)   // the following two methods are for internal using only, don't call them directly!   __inline HMODULE GetBDaqLibInstance()   {      static HMODULE instance = NULL;      if (instance == NULL) { instance = LoadLibrary(TEXT("biodaq.dll")); }      return instance;   }   __inline void* GetBDaqApiAddress(char const * name)   {   #ifdef _WIN32_WCE      return GetProcAddressA(GetBDaqLibInstance(), name);   #else      return GetProcAddress(GetBDaqLibInstance(), name); //这句报错,2767: 错误:invalid conversion from 'int (*)()' to 'void*'   #endif   }

最佳答案

查看完整内容

是单独用5.3的IDE还是完整的Qt ? vs版Qt好像只有5.x版本 Qt4和Qt5的差别网上很多了,我不需要多说
回复

使用道具 举报

尚未签到

2015-4-13 21:56:57 显示全部楼层
rjosodtssp 发表于 2015-4-14 10:04
你好,我刚刚已经弄好了。不过我现在想用Qt5.3的Creator,想知道和Qt4的差别有多大 ...

是单独用5.3的IDE还是完整的Qt ?  

vs版Qt好像只有5.x版本

Qt4和Qt5的差别网上很多了,我不需要多说
回复

使用道具 举报

尚未签到

2015-4-13 22:27:24 显示全部楼层
你的设置里面有vs编译器么?
回复

使用道具 举报

尚未签到

2015-4-14 08:54:10 显示全部楼层
Joey_Chan 发表于 2015-4-13 22:27
你的设置里面有vs编译器么?

没有,不知道怎么装,就是visual c++ compiler 10?
回复

使用道具 举报

尚未签到

2015-4-14 09:38:39 显示全部楼层
你要下载vs版的qt,不是mingw版的
回复

使用道具 举报

尚未签到

2015-4-14 10:04:05 显示全部楼层
Joey_Chan 发表于 2015-4-14 09:38
你要下载vs版的qt,不是mingw版的

你好,我刚刚已经弄好了。不过我现在想用Qt5.3的Creator,想知道和Qt4的差别有多大
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

公告
可以关注我们的微信公众号yafeilinux_friends获取最新动态,或者加入QQ会员群进行交流:190741849、186601429(已满) 我知道了